---
title: Karpenter与Cluster Autoscaler对比:弹性供给与成本治理
keywords:
- Karpenter
- Cluster Autoscaler
- 节点供给
- 成本
- 调度
description: 对比 Karpenter 与 CA 在节点供给与弹性策略上的差异,优化启动时延、亲和与成本治理,提升集群效率。
categories:
- 文章资讯
- 技术教程
---
Karpenter与Cluster Autoscaler对比:弹性供给与成本治理
概览
- CA 通过调整已有节点组规模扩缩容;Karpenter 直接按需求供给实例,优化冷启动与多实例类型选择。
- 在多工作负载与多可用区场景下需协同调度与约束。
技术参数(已验证)
- 供给模型:CA 依赖 ASG/NodeGroup;Karpenter 基于
Provisioner/NodePool直接创建实例,支持多实例类型与按需竞价。 - 启动时延:Karpenter 通过快速供给降低等待;支持资源亲和与拓扑;在失败时回退。
- 约束:
requirements指定实例族/架构/可用区;与调度策略协同。 - 成本:竞价实例与多类型选择降低成本;需对中断与稳定性做治理。
- 观测:记录供给事件、失败与回收;纳入 SLO 与看板。
实战清单
- 在多样负载场景采用 Karpenter;对稳定服务保留按需与保留实例。
- 设定约束与优先级;在中断与失败时自动回退与重建。
- 建立供给与成本监控;持续优化策略与参数。

发表评论 取消回复